Pedobacter montanisoli sp. nov., isolated from soil
Yelim You1, Chae Yung Woo1, Jaisoo Kim1
1Department of Life Science, College of Natural Sciences, Kyonggi University, Suwon, Kyonggi-Do 16227, Republic of Korea.
A novel bacterium, Pedobacter montanisoli strain CYS-01T, was discovered in Korean soil. This research details its unique characteristics and phylogenetic placement within the Pedobacter genus.
Area of Science:
- Microbiology
- Bacteriology
- Phylogenetics
Background:
- Soil microbial communities harbor diverse bacterial species with potential biotechnological applications.
- The genus Pedobacter, within the family Sphingobacteriaceae, is known for its diverse metabolic capabilities and ecological roles.
Purpose of the Study:
- To isolate, characterize, and phylogenetically classify a novel bacterial strain from Korean soil.
- To determine the taxonomic position of strain CYS-01T within the genus Pedobacter.
Main Methods:
- Isolation and cultivation of bacteria from soil samples.
- Gram staining, motility tests, and optimal growth condition determination.
- 16S rRNA gene sequencing for phylogenetic analysis.
- Chemotaxonomic analysis including respiratory quinone and polar lipid profiling.
- Cellular fatty acid analysis and DNA G+C content determination.
Main Results:
- Strain CYS-01T is a white-pigmented, non-motile, Gram-negative rod, strictly aerobic, with optimal growth at 28°C.
- Phylogenetic analysis based on 16S rRNA gene sequences placed strain CYS-01T within the genus Pedobacter, with closest relatives including Pedobacter xixiisoli (95.70% similarity).
- Chemotaxonomic data revealed MK-7 as the principal respiratory quinone and specific polar lipids and fatty acids. DNA G+C content was 36.6 mol%.
Conclusions:
- Strain CYS-01T represents a novel species within the genus Pedobacter, for which the name Pedobacter montanisoli sp. nov. is proposed.
- The comprehensive genomic, chemotaxonomic, and phylogenetic data support the distinct taxonomic status of this new species.
